20 4. Launched in 1977, Voyager 1 is now in interstellar space and is the farthest man made object in space. It takes 18 hours for light to go from Earth to Voyager. To get from Earth to Proxima Centauri, the closest star to the sun, is 4.24 light years away. Since it takes 2 years to go 1 light hour, it would take Voyager over 17,000 years to reach the nearest star. What would you think we would need to do to visit a star system other than the Sun?
